ontario Immunization Rate for polio
Canadian Medical Association Journal, 2010Co-Authors: Arlene KingAbstract:The editorial about the polio outbreak in Tajikistan incorrectly states that Immunization Rates for polio in Ontario are between 70% and 80%. [1][1] The most recent data from Ontario’s Immunization Record Information System shows that 83% of 7-year-old children and 94% of 17-year-old adolescents

evaluation on routine Immunization Rate surveillance in xinhui district 2010 2012
Henan Journal of Preventive Medicine, 2014Co-Authors: Zeng QingshenAbstract:Objective To find out routine Immunization situation of Xinhui District in recent years, and promote the development of Immunization programs. Methods Through the system of Chinese Immunization program monitoring and management, collecting data of routine Immunization coverage during 2010-2012, calculate the estimated vaccination Rates. using the difference(D)evaluation and the ratio(R)evaluation methods for comparative analysis. Results The completion Rate of routine Immunization coverage reports in Xinhui District during 2010-2012 is 100.00 %; the reported vaccination Rate of routine Immunization is 97.33 %~99.43 %, the estimating vaccination Rate is 86.27 %~98.36 %,the evaluation of difference(D), ratios(R)and drop-out Rate is basically either credible or suspect. Conclusions The reported vaccination Rate of routine Immunization in Xinhui District were totally reported at a high level, but still has a certain gap to the estimating vaccination Rate, accuRately grasping the number of children which need vaccination is the emphasis of monitoring and evaluation of vaccination Rate, strengthen the prevention and vaccination of migrant children,can promote the comprehensive development of Immunization programs' work.
